I help designers, design teams, and design-led organizations succeed through fractional creative leadership, coaching, and select design engagements.
I’m a surfer and self-taught graphic designer. Raised in California, I’ve spent most of my adult life between New York City and Europe until recently relocating to Los Angeles. In addition to my studio work, I teach, lead workshops, and give talks on design and technology. I’m currently the Graphic Design Director at Grilli Type.
Over an 18-year career – including agency and in-house experience, starting, scaling, and ultimately selling a design company, and growing a thriving design community – I’ve learned everything from running a studio to navigating the complexities of building a purpose-driven business. I’ve developed not only a strong design perspective, delivering industry-leading work for upstart and established clients, but also a deeper understanding of the leadership, culture, and processes required to work at that level.
Throughout that time, I’ve heard from students and recent grads, design leaders in-house and at agencies, startup founders, and investors – each seeking feedback, advice, and direction. It became clear that while the design field is full of talent, there’s a lack of resources for feedback and mentorship despite a universal desire for both.
This realization clarified my mission within design: rather than build another studio, I’m focused on supporting others as they navigate their creative paths, sharing what I’ve learned and creating space for them to thrive. And for the design projects I do take on, they need to reflect my own values and passions, only making things that have positive impact while conserving earth’s finite resources.
